(iOS面試資料大全)[https://docs.qq.com/doc/DZlphVG9SU0FwUmVZ] 畢業(yè)好幾年了,上周發(fā)送了簡(jiǎn)歷給騰訊拜隧,參加了騰訊面試宿百。具體部門(mén)這邊...
1、虛擬內(nèi)存 & ASLR 在早期計(jì)算機(jī)中數(shù)據(jù)是直接通過(guò)物理地址訪(fǎng)問(wèn)的洪添,這就造成了下面兩個(gè)問(wèn)題 1垦页、內(nèi)存不夠用 2、數(shù)據(jù)安全問(wèn)題 內(nèi)存不夠 --- > 虛擬內(nèi)存 虛擬內(nèi)存就是...
內(nèi)存布局 stack區(qū):方法調(diào)用 heap區(qū) (堆區(qū)):alloc分配的一些對(duì)象 bss :未初始化的全局變量 data:已初始化的全局變量 text:程序代碼 內(nèi)存管理方案...
在iOS中內(nèi)存分為五大區(qū)域:棧去觉壶、堆區(qū)、全局區(qū)件缸、常量區(qū)铜靶、代碼區(qū) 棧區(qū)(Stack) 高地址向低地址擴(kuò)展的系統(tǒng)數(shù)據(jù)結(jié)構(gòu),對(duì)應(yīng)的進(jìn)程或者線(xiàn)程是唯一的 是一塊連續(xù)的內(nèi)存區(qū)域他炊,遵循先...
這個(gè)問(wèn)題的答案網(wǎng)上有很多,現(xiàn)在先給出答案争剿。但本文的重點(diǎn)是從底層源碼的角度來(lái)分析,尤其是對(duì)weak的整個(gè)源碼過(guò)程進(jìn)行分析佑稠。 1秒梅、 結(jié)論 1.1 區(qū)別 1.1.1 修飾變量類(lèi)型的...